Cosmos & Creature offer lush vocals reminiscent of 90s soul with a modern twist

With a new single and an upcoming album produced by Steve Aoki, Cosmos & Creature are experiencing a moment that can best be described as euphoric. The duo has found the sweet spot between creating music that's authentically their's with crafting a sound that appeals to large audiences. Their sound captures the attention of the audience with nods to nostalgia combined with a freshness that can be hard to find. They've taken the most timeless elements of 90s soul and ran with them.

Moore and Brandyn Burnette (aka EMAN8) have been on a compelling voyage as Cosmos & Creature. Throughout their short career, the group has achieved many milestones, including opening for John Mayer, Dua Lipa, Bebe Rexha, and James Bay. Alongside their work together, both Moore and Burnette individually write and produce for other artists. Collectively, they maintain over 100 million streams between their projects, which include songwriting and production for the Backstreet Boys, Jesse McCartney, and k-pop icons EXO.

Their latest single, "The Wonder" produced by Aoki has been warmly received by fans and the music industry. As well as its accompanying music video directed by Cody Dobie—a stunning visual and hallucinatory ascension of self-discovery and introspection.

We brought the eccentric and talented duo into the studio to share their pop earworm hooks with Splice creators. We recorded on a BOCK 47 through Avedis MA5 preamps and put through a CL1B compressor. We hope you share what you create with these pop vocals with us!

What is Splice Sounds?

Splice Sounds is an industry-leading catalog of royalty-free samples, loops, one-shots, MIDI and presets for music production. Browse sounds by genre, instrument, key, BPM, and more, preview individual sounds, search by text or audio, and download the ones that fit your track.

Are Splice sounds royalty-free?

Yes, every single sample on Splice is 100% royalty free, meaning they're free to use, even for commercial use. You can download samples on Splice, then make and release original music with those samples, and you don't owe Splice (or anyone else) any more than your subscription fee, even if your track goes viral.

Can I use Splice sounds for commercial use?

Yes. In fact, we can even supply you with documentation in case you ever need to prove that your music is royalty-free and properly licensed. The license for sounds you download from Splice Sounds permits use for commercial and non-commercial purposes so long as you remain in compliance with our Terms of Use.

How do Sounds credits work?

Use credits to download your favorite samples, loops, one-shots, presets, MIDI & more. All samples are one credit each. MIDI patterns and presets use up to three credits each. Unused credits automatically roll over to the next month. Keep everything you download, even if you cancel.

With our DAW integration plans for Ableton Live, Fender Studio Pro, and Pro Tools, you can license up to 100 individual samples per day by simply dragging and dropping the samples into your project. Once licensed, samples live in your Library, and you can download them at any time. With a Creator or Creator+ plan, you can also license up to 100 sounds per day directly in any of our native DAW integrations without using credits.
